Transaction 7000e626860627a008f957e51495cf2934a72798801c9cb11c01501665c80afa
1 Input
2 Outputs
- 7000e626860627a008f957e51495cf2934a72798801c9cb11c01501665c80afa:0
- 7000e626860627a008f957e51495cf2934a72798801c9cb11c01501665c80afa:1
value 132636
address 1GBLXRAtwxv3TBh3H6qUy1AbKr2He1sYy3
value 16491
address 13H4cQtdXnM9vQGh69jR5iLmLcDYhWVYaK